Dynoed my car @ KDR's
 
I went to KDR with my friend RX7UP yesterday to dyno my car to se if it was worth the mods I did and how much.
I must say they are great people @KDR and I never seen so many FD's in one place in my life. :)

OK the mods now:
Pettit unlmited ECU,
Downpipe and some type of no name high flow catback,
K&N drop in filter,
Boost set to 12 psi (home depot boost controler)
and turbos running in paralel.

On stock midcat and intercoller, without air pump and any of the emision crap.

The first run was good and than the stock intercooler got hot, that was it, the other 2 runs the power dropped like crazy.
The 4th run was pretty good also, he let the intercooler and the car cool of for 10 min.

The first sheet is for the 1st 3 runs and the second one is the 1st and the 4th run.

rceron 01-13-04 11:28 AM

You need to get rid of the stock catalytic converter. It's causing your non-seq turbos to spool way too late--4700 rpms to hit 200 ft-lbs of torque can't be any fun.
